23,946,194,235,600 is an even composite number composed of eight pr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 23946194235600 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 8 prime factors (large circles) and 2880 divisors.

23946194235600 is an even composite number. It is composed of eight dist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, eight h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 23946194235600:

24 × 35 × 52 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 37 × 3851

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 13 × 19 × 37 × 3851)
